SEE ALSO: #Brands Couldn't Resist Being #Brands, Even on 9/11It all began when Twitter user @online_shawn shared the below image of a display at a Walmart he claimed was in Florida. The photo showed various cases of Coca-Cola products stacked to resemble the World Trade Center in front of American flag in a strange, brand-heavy ode to the fallen towers.
(And, yes, those are Coke Zero boxes standing in for the towers, which fell at what is now called "Ground Zero.")

According to the Orlando Weekly, the Walmart is located in Panama City, Florida and the display is being taken down. A spokesman for Walmart also seemed to imply to the publication the display was Coke's idea.
[Walmart spokesman [Charles] Crowson also let us know that Coke typically approaches Walmart with display ideas, and they either approve or deny it. In this case, Walmart approved the 9/11 display.
In a statement emailed to Mashable, Walmart said, "We hold this moment in our country's history in the highest regard, and there was nothing disrespectful intended by the display being assembled. It was removed from our Florida store Wednesday."
A representative for Coca-Cola emailed a statement to Mashable saying, "This display was meant to honor local firefighters and to support their organization's upcoming event. We sincerely apologize that anyone was offended or misunderstood its intent, and we have replaced the display."
